Why These Are the Top Nissan Repair Auto Repair Shops in La Plata

** The Nissan repair market for La Plata, Maryland, is intrinsically linked to the larger commercial center of Waldorf, located just 7 miles away. La Plata itself has general automotive repair shops but lacks a dedicated Nissan specialist. Therefore, the competitive landscape is defined by providers in Waldorf. The market is bifurcated into two main tiers: 1. **The Authorized Dealer (Nissan of Waldorf):** This provider sets the benchmark for OEM-level technical knowledge, especially for complex electrical, performance (GT-R), and hybrid systems. Pricing is at the premium end of the spectrum, but it is the only option for certain warranty and certification-specific services. 2. **High-Quality Independents (C&C Automotive, Meineke Waldorf):** These shops represent the core of the specialist market for out-of-warranty vehicles. They compete successfully by offering deep brand-specific expertise (particularly C&C Automotive with its long history with Japanese imports) at more competitive labor rates. They are the go-to for common high-cost Nissan repairs like CVT transmission service and VQ engine maintenance. Overall, the market is healthy and offers La Plata residents quality choices. Pricing is typical for the Southern Maryland region, with dealership labor rates likely ranging from $150-$180/hour and independent specialists between $120-$150/hour. The presence of multiple highly-rated options provides consumers with effective competition.

What are the most common Nissan repairs needed by drivers in the La Plata, MD area?

In La Plata, common repairs for Nissans often involve CVT (Continuously Variable Transmission) issues, brake system wear from stop-and-go traffic on routes like Route 301, and suspension components affected by local road conditions. Electrical issues, particularly with older models, are also frequently addressed by local specialists.

How can I find a reputable and trustworthy Nissan repair shop in La Plata?

Look for shops with ASE-certified technicians, especially those with specific Nissan or Japanese brand experience. Check reviews on local platforms and ask for recommendations from neighbors, as trusted community shops like those on Crain Highway often have long-standing reputations. A shop that uses quality OEM or equivalent parts is also a key indicator.

Are repair costs for Nissans higher at the dealership in Waldorf versus an independent shop in La Plata?

Typically, the Nissan dealership in nearby Waldorf may have higher labor rates for major repairs, while independent shops in La Plata can offer competitive pricing for the same quality service. For complex computer or warranty work, the dealership might be necessary, but for most routine repairs and maintenance, a qualified local independent shop is a cost-effective choice.

When should I seek immediate service for my Nissan in our local climate?

Seek immediate service if you notice symptoms of CVT failure (like jerking or overheating), especially before summer heat intensifies. Also, address any brake issues or warning lights promptly, as safe stopping is crucial on busy local roads and during Southern Maryland's occasional wet or icy conditions.

What local factors in Charles County should I consider for my Nissan's maintenance schedule?

La Plata's proximity to the Potomac River and seasonal humidity can accelerate brake corrosion and battery failure. More frequent interior filter changes can help with pollen and humidity, and tire rotations/alignments should be monitored due to wear from area backroads and highway commuting. Using a shop familiar with these local conditions is beneficial.
